Q: How are we splitting the user module out of the Brindlewick monolith?

A: The plan is a strangler approach: new reads go through the UserCore service first, falling back to the monolith until parity is confirmed. Writes stay dual-written for two sprints, then cut over. Nothing changes for client teams except latency budgets, which Marisol's team is tracking. Milestones, ownership, and the rollback procedure are all kept current on the page below.

runbook for yahop-hawif: https://confluence.zemvarlabs.internal/pages/pages/browse/c89f8afc

Subject: DR drill Thursday — Sweepline

Team,

Thursday's drill: we kill the primary region and verify Sweepline, our orphaned-resource sweeper, resumes from the standby. Expect ~20 min of paused cleanup. No action needed unless paging fires. If the standby won't take over automatically, whoever's driving will unseal the DR console using the recovery passphrase below.

unlock words, fahof-tawif: fenwyn-istath

### Action item: Harrowfield gateway buffering

During the outage, the Harrowfield telemetry gateway dropped readings from roughly forty tractors because its in-memory buffer had no overflow policy. Owner for the fix is the Fieldwire team: add disk-backed spill, cap retention at six hours, and alert when the buffer exceeds half capacity. Target is two sprints out. Progress will be reported at this sync until closed. Design notes, capacity math, and the review checklist are being tracked on the internal page:

runbook for yahop-tajep: https://jenkins.olvarqstack.internal/settings

## InvoiceForge: stuck PDF renders

If a customer says their invoice "never arrived," odds are the render job is wedged in the Papertrail queue. First, check /render/status with the invoice number — anything older than 10 minutes in PENDING is stuck. Kick it with POST /render/retry. Don't retry more than twice; after that, escalate to the Billing Platform crew in the Dorsten office. Both endpoints require service auth, so grab the key below and pass it in the request header.

API key for bageg-kajef: vxb2-ss